Aramaic Of Jesus

It is generally agreed that Jesus and his disciples primarily spoke Aramaic, most likely a Galilean dialect clearly distinguishable from that of Jerusalem. Most of the apostles from the Galilee region also spoke Aramaic and the towns of Nazareth and Capernaum in Galilee, where Jesus lived, were primarily Aramaic-speaking communities.
